When you start training, get a logbook and start adding in the flight details. It doesn’t matter if you fly just once a month or every single day. When Should A Pilot Start Keeping His Logbook?Ī pilot should start keeping his logbook as soon as he begins flying. In order to keep track of all flights, it’s best to fill in your log book after each flight. There are regulations that a pilot does need to keep a log book, but it isn’t stated how often he needs to update it. Some pilots write in their logbook every day, while others only write once a week. How Often Does A Pilot Need To Fill In His Logbook?
